You are invited to Danny Kang's Oral Exam where he will discuss his research on Analysis of Heterogeneities in a 20 L Bioreactor.
Abstract:
Biological systems are essential in biopharmaceuticals, where rising demand requires efficient bioreactor operation. Scaling from lab to industry is limited by gradients from poor mixing, reducing yields through cell stress and adaptation. This work quantified dissolved oxygen, pH, and kLa gradients in a 20 L bioreactor. While cell density and metabolite gradients were inconclusive, metabolic responses were modelled with modified Monod kinetics, which adapted well to differing conditions.
Supervisors: Professor Marc Aucoin & Professor Hector Budman
